Purpose

This position is responsible to undertake the buildout and management of the Distribution and Transmission Integrity Management Programs (DIMP/TIMP) across all gas utilities. Reporting to the Vice President, Technical Services - Gas, and working closely with the Manager, Pipeline Safety Management Systems, this manager will oversee integrity management initiatives within gas operations ensuring that developing programs are in conformance with federal and state pipeline safety regulations. Effective engagement with regional gas leadership and the Gas Modality Team is critical to the success in this role. The position will assume a liaison role with industry associations (AGA, NGA) and other gas utilities in the context of integrity management to ensure Liberty is developing and adopting an industry leading program.

Accountabilities

  • Interprets federal and state regulations related to pipeline integrity management requirements including distribution and Transmission Integrity Management Programs (DIMP/TIMP)
  • Leads the development of integrity management plans including metrics and reporting for all gas utilities and leads activities to update and revise the plans based on data collected.
  • Assists gas utilities with evaluating results of integrity management related inspections and formulating recommendations (e.g., ILI, Direct Assessments, Indirect Surveys, etc.).
  • Leads the development of probability-based risk models for all gas assets.
  • Writes RFP's, works with procurement to solicit proposals and select third-party contractors, and manages third-party contractor efforts related to development of integrity management programs and probability-based risk model
  • Assists gas utilities with writing RFP's and selecting third-party contractors for execution of integrity management related activities (e.g., ILI, Direct Assessments, Indirect Surveys, etc.).
  • Ensures that data collected in the gas utilities supports periodic reviews and updates to integrity management plans.
  • Ensures that data collected and archived in the gas utilities supports development and updates to the probabilistic-based risk model.
  • Leads the development of consistent reporting related to integrity management activities and results Provides updates to leadership in the gas utilities regarding integrity management related activities, results, and recommendations.
  • Collaborates with other functional leaders in the gas technical services group to harmonize efforts related to integrity management, compliance, and pipeline safety management systems
